Oil Holds Gain as Iran Seeks Hormuz Control Before Talks With US Oil held an advance, as a top Iranian official reiterated the country’s determination to maintain control over the Strait of Hormuz before fresh peace talks with the US. West Texas Intermediate traded near $70 a barrel, after adding 2.2% on Monday, while Brent closed near $73. Iran will move forward with its own plans to oversee traffic through Hormuz “if for any reason Oman is not interested in doing so” jointly, Deputy Foreign Minister Kazem Gharibabadi said to state television.
